编程,作为当今数字化时代的重要技能,正逐渐成为许多人的学习目标。然而,面对众多编程语言,如何选择入门语言,如何轻松跨越入门高墙,成为许多初学者的难题。本文将揭秘新兴编程语言的入门之道,帮助您轻松开启编程之旅。
选择合适的编程语言
1. 考虑个人兴趣和目标
在众多编程语言中,选择一门与个人兴趣和目标相符的语言至关重要。例如,如果您对网络开发感兴趣,可以选择JavaScript;如果您对数据分析感兴趣,可以选择Python;如果您对系统开发感兴趣,可以选择C或C++。
2. 语言特性与易学性
在选择编程语言时,应考虑其特性与易学性。一些新兴编程语言,如Go、Kotlin等,因其简洁的语法和高效的性能,受到越来越多开发者的青睐。
新兴编程语言入门指南
1. Python
特点
- 语法简洁,易于上手
- 应用领域广泛,包括网站开发、数据分析、人工智能等
入门步骤
- 安装Python解释器
- 学习基本语法,如变量、数据类型、运算符等
- 编写简单程序,如计算器、爬虫等
- 学习第三方库,如NumPy、Pandas等
2. JavaScript
特点
- 广泛应用于前端开发
- 与HTML、CSS协同工作
- 易于学习,社区资源丰富
入门步骤
- 学习HTML和CSS基础
- 安装Node.js和浏览器开发者工具
- 学习JavaScript语法,如变量、数据类型、函数等
- 编写简单的前端程序,如动态网页、交互式效果等
3. Go
特点
- 高效、简洁的语法
- 并发编程友好
- 跨平台支持
入门步骤
- 安装Go环境
- 学习Go基础语法,如变量、数据类型、函数等
- 编写简单程序,如HTTP服务器、Web爬虫等
- 学习并发编程相关概念
跨越入门高墙的策略
1. 多实践
编程是一项实践性很强的技能,通过不断编写代码,可以加深对编程语言的理解和掌握。
2. 利用在线资源
网络上有大量的免费编程资源,如教程、课程、论坛等,可以帮助您解决入门过程中遇到的问题。
3. 加入编程社区
加入编程社区,如Stack Overflow、GitHub等,可以结识志同道合的朋友,共同学习、交流。
4. 构建自己的项目
通过构建自己的项目,可以巩固所学知识,提高编程能力。
总之,选择一门合适的编程语言,结合实践、在线资源和社区支持,您将轻松跨越新兴编程语言的入门高墙,迈向编程新秀之路。